Office中国论坛/Access中国论坛

标题: 求助将一个文本框里的值传导到另外一个 [打印本页]

作者: quixote08    时间: 2009-6-8 07:01
标题: 求助将一个文本框里的值传导到另外一个
如题,是一个订单窗体,包含一个主窗体和一个子窗体。子窗体的一个文本框记为TEXT1的值是一个SUM表达式,是对子窗体的各条记录的值进行求和,表达式为=Sum(单价*数量),即总金额。但是,因为有可能有折扣,因此在主窗体的一个控件记为TEXT2对应字段是订单的总金额,它等于TEXT1*(1-折扣)。因此在VB中,我是这样处理,当离开子窗体,运行VB:TEXT2=TEXT1.VALUE*(1-折扣),然后SAVERECORDE。问题是,当修改子窗体的某些记录的值后,然后离开子窗体,这时候,TEXT1的值需要时间运算,而这时TEXT2的值却已经从修改前的TEXT1的值赋值完毕。因此,得到的TEXT2的值是错的。请高手解答下,小弟感激不尽!
作者: xinye5460    时间: 2009-6-8 20:48
能否把文件传上来?




欢迎光临 Office中国论坛/Access中国论坛 (http://www.office-cn.net/) Powered by Discuz! X3.3